Colombia: Another priest killed in armed robbery
Another priest was shot dead in Colombia last week. Father Andrew Duque Echeverry was killed on Friday, 3 October in Medellin. His funeral took place on Saturday, 4 October. The auxiliary bishops of the archdiocese and many other priests concelebrated the Mass. In a statement, the Archdiocese of Medellin said everyone was saddened and shocked.
Father Andrew Duque Echeverry was ordained a priest on November 25, 1995, and served the parish of San Buenaventura, in the municipality of Bello for four years."We deplore these facts that threaten human life, we implore God that these painful events do not happen ever again in our city" says the statement.
An initial police report says Fr Echeverry was the victim of a robbery which ended badly, and was stabbed at the exit of the underground. His body was taken to the morgue and his identification was delayed because he had been robbed of everything, including all personal identification documents and other belongings.
In 2013 seven priests were killed in Colombia.
